Scizor (Japanese: ハッサムVMAX HassamVMAX) is a Metal-type VMAX Pokémon VMAX card. It is part of the Infinity Zone expansion.

Release information
This card was included as both a Regular card and a Secret card in the Japanese Infinity Zone expansion. Both prints feature artwork by 5ban Graphics.
